Commit 6d9e52ae by jscat

nyx javaapp: 添加开始结束时间功能

parent 9ac32196
package cn.com.fun.nyxkey.api.service;
package cn.com.fun.nyxkey.api.service;
......@@ -52,6 +52,7 @@ public interface Rockwell_keyService {
int Rockwell_keyServiceAddT_activityLike(String activityId);
int Rockwell_keyServiceDelT_activityLike(String activityId);
int Rockwell_keyServiceAddT_activity(String userId, String memberId, String addressId, String noteImage, String tag, String title, String content,
String startDatetime, String endDatetime,
List<String> desc, List<Double> price, List<Integer> stock) throws UnsupportedEncodingException;
/* post api */
......
package cn.com.fun.nyxkey.api.service.impl;
package cn.com.fun.nyxkey.api.service.impl;
......@@ -417,7 +417,9 @@ public class Rockwell_keyServiceImpl implements Rockwell_keyService {
}
public int Rockwell_keyServiceAddT_activity(String userId, String memberId, String addressId, String noteImage, String tag, String title, String content,
List<String> desc, List<Double> price, List<Integer> stock) throws UnsupportedEncodingException
String startDatetime, String endDatetime,
List<String> desc, List<Double> price, List<Integer> stock)
throws UnsupportedEncodingException
{
LOGGER.debug("find Rockwell_keyServiceAddT_activity");
System.out.println("find Rockwell_keyServiceAddT_activity");
......@@ -460,8 +462,13 @@ public class Rockwell_keyServiceImpl implements Rockwell_keyService {
{
rockwell_keyT_product.setDefaultStatus("00");
}
rockwell_keyT_product.setStartDatetime(new Date());
rockwell_keyT_product.setEndDatetime(new Date());
SimpleDateFormat simpleDateFormat = new SimpleDateFormat("yyyy-MM-dd HH:mm:ss");
try {
rockwell_keyT_product.setStartDatetime(simpleDateFormat.parse(startDatetime));
rockwell_keyT_product.setEndDatetime(simpleDateFormat.parse(endDatetime));
} catch (ParseException e) {
e.printStackTrace();
}
rockwell_keyT_product.setCreateDatetime(new Date());
rockwell_keyT_product.setUpdateDatetime(new Date());
listRockwell_keyT_product.add(rockwell_keyT_product);
......
package cn.com.fun.nyxkey.api.web.controller;
package cn.com.fun.nyxkey.api.web.controller;
......@@ -102,15 +102,19 @@ public class OssApiController {
@RequestParam(value = "addressId", required = false, defaultValue = "0") String addressId,
@RequestParam(value = "memberId", required = false, defaultValue = "0") String memberId,
@RequestParam(value = "userId", required = false, defaultValue = "0") String userId,
@RequestParam(value = "startDatetime", required = false, defaultValue = "0") String startDatetime,
@RequestParam(value = "endDatetime", required = false, defaultValue = "0") String endDatetime,
@RequestParam(value = "desc", required = false, defaultValue = "0") List<String> desc,
@RequestParam(value = "price", required = false, defaultValue = "0") List<Double> price,
@RequestParam(value = "stock", required = false, defaultValue = "0") List<Integer> stock
) throws UnsupportedEncodingException {
System.out.println("===activity_callback_\n");
System.out.println("===filename: "+filename+"&tag="+tag+"&title="+title+"&content="+content+"&image="+image+"&userId="+userId+"&memberId="+memberId+"&addressId="+addressId);
System.out.println("===filename: "+filename+"&tag="+tag+"&title="+title+"&content="+content+"&image="+image+"&userId="+userId+"&memberId="+memberId+"&addressId="+addressId
+"&startDatetime="+startDatetime+"&endDatetime="+endDatetime);
System.out.println("===filename: "+desc.toString() + price.toString() + stock.toString() );
keyService.Rockwell_keyServiceAddT_activity(userId, memberId, addressId, image, tag, title, content, desc, price, stock);
keyService.Rockwell_keyServiceAddT_activity(userId, memberId, addressId, image, tag, title, content,
startDatetime, endDatetime, desc, price, stock);
JSONObject result = new JSONObject();
result.put("Status","OK");
return result;
......
Markdown 格式
0%
您添加了 0 到此讨论。请谨慎行事。
请先完成此评论的编辑!
注册 或者 后发表评论